Editorial Review AI-generated
Descript Overdub excels at generating realistic voice clones that integrate smoothly into audio and video workflows. Its ease of use and quality output make it a strong choice for podcasters and content creators. However, it requires a training dataset of your voice and has limitations on free-tier usage. It’s best suited for users who want to edit or create audio with their own voice without re-recording. Those needing multi-voice support or extensive API access may find it less flexible.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is this tool?
Descript Overdub creates realistic AI voice clones from your own recordings for audio editing and content creation.
How much does it cost?
Descript offers a free tier with limited voice cloning and paid plans starting at $15/month for unlimited use.
Does it have a free plan?
Yes, a free plan is available with limited Overdub voice training and basic editing features.
What integrations does it support?
Overdub is integrated natively within the Descript audio and video editing platform.
Who is it best for?
It is best for podcasters, video creators, and accessibility professionals needing custom voice cloning.
